Dogs fourth at Cheatham Girls Basketball Classic

By Jason Perry | Dec 29, 2023 12:26 PM

GBB - JV - Varsity.png

December 29, 2023 - Columbus North girls basketball finished with one victory and two losses to claim fourth place at the Cheatham Classic in Scottsburg on December 28, 29, leaving them with a 9-7 season record. The Dogs opened with a convincing 73-43 victory over Eastern High School (Pekin). North led throughout and had three players score in double figures. Ava Wilson had 14 points, and Miley McClellan and Kaylie Harmon each added twelve in the victory. North fell 59-48 in round two to Franklin Central, who had defeated the Bull Dogs just seven days earlier in a regular season matchup. Avery Johnson had 18 points, all in the second half, to pace the Bull Dogs. Harmon chipped in 14 points, and McClellan ten in the loss. The Bull Dogs faced host school Scottsburg in the final round, falling 62-54. The Dogs trailed by just two points at halftime, but a rough third quarter doomed the Bull Dogs. Harmon led North with 18 points, and McClellan added nine for the Dogs. Columbus North will be off until January 6 when they will host Conference Indiana foe Bloomington South. JV will tip off at 1:00 with varsity to follow.
